admin 管理员组

文章数量: 1184232


2023年12月25日发(作者:padding菜鸟)

setresult方法

setResult方法是Android开发技术中常见的一种方法,其主要作用是用来将当前Activity中的一些数据回传给上一个Activity,从而实现在两个不同的Activity之间进行数据传递的功能。

setResult方法一共有三个参数,分别为:结果码,意图,和额外的信息。结果码参数用来将当前Activity的结果回传给上一个调用者,可以用来判断是否执行成功或失败;意图参数指的是将要传递的数据,即将要回传给上一个Activity的数据;最后,额外的信息参数是一些额外的信息,可以用来表示当前Activity的一些附加信息,如果不需要可以传入null。

setResult方法本身具有遵循一定流程的特点,在使用它们之前,必须要先启动一个新的Activity,一般是使用Intent对象来将当前Activity的内容传递到新的Activity中。然后,在新的Activity中,通过执行一系列的操作来完成想要的功能,最后,再通过调用setResult方法将当前Activity的值传递给上一个Activity,这样Activity之间的数据就能够准确地进行传递了。

setResult方法也有一些简单好用的应用,比如选择图片等任务,可以使用它们来传递从新的Activity中选择出来的图片;在执行新建数据库表时,也可以使用它来传递刚创建好的ID号等信息;此外,在实现购物车功能时,还可以使用它来传递用户选择的商品信息等。

- 1 -

setResult方法也是Android开发技术中常用的一种方法,不仅可以实现Activity之间的数据传递,还能够满足不同的应用场景,从而帮助开发者更好地完成应用程序的开发过程。不过,想要正确使用setResult方法,开发者们还需要清楚地了解它们的内容并熟悉它们的工作原理,这样才能够正确地将Activity中的数据传递给上一个调用者,从而最大限度地提升应用的效率。

- 2 -


本文标签: 传递 方法 应用 使用 数据